As some of you may already know, I am currently in the process of recording music for the last
Empire Hideous album. This will be thee very last album released from the band. Though I would
love to continue making music and (most of all) continue performing, I simply can’t keep Empire
Hideous afloat anymore as a result of both finance and constantly having to seek new musicians
every few months. After all the time I spent doing The Empire Hideous, I realize circumstances
like that shouldn’t happen as frequently as they did and quite frankly, it exhausted me to the
point of frustration. Perhaps somewhere in the future I may find myself in another band with
musicians that don’t necessarily mind doing what needs to be done when working together in a
band. Under the current circumstances, all the music on this upcoming album will consist of songs
written, produced, programmed and performed entirely by myself and guitarist Johnny Nickel.
Johnny was a member of Empire Hideous in 2004 and will be engineering, co-producing, programming
and performing the music on the album with me.

In addition to new Hideous things coming out, production will begin in May 2009, for the making of a
DVD documentary that will feature yours truly, spanning my work as a musician in EMPIRE HIDEOUS,
THE MISFITS, SPY SOCIETY99, THE BRONX CASKET CO. and my work as both an artist and a writer.
This full-length, feature film is being shot, directed and produced by Pawl Bazile and will include
many different interviews from personalities in bands, art and the music industry.
